Evaluate the clinical usefulness of breast MRI for detection of contralateral breast cancer in the patient with breast cancer
Others
We examined the significance of performing breast contrast-enhanced MR imaging, in addition to palpation and mammography, in screening for contralateral breast cancer in patients with unilateral breast cancer or a history of unilateral breast cancer. The sensitivity, specificity, and positive and negative predictive values for detection of contralateral breast cancer with contrast-enhanced MR imaging were determined in cases diagnosed as free from abnormal findings using palpation and mammography. These results were used to examine the significance of performing additional contrast-enhanced MR imaging. We also performed a questionnaire-based investigation of background factors including eating habits, fitness habits, smoking, favorite foods and beverages, family history, history of hormonal therapy, and academic background to examine possible risk factors for development of bilateral breast cancer, based on our data for the occurrence of synchronous and metachronous breast cancer.
